Philippe Pétain
Born: April 24, 1856
Died: July 23, 1951 (aged 95)
Bio: Henri Philippe Benoni Omer Joseph Pétain, generally known as Philippe Pétain, Marshal Pétain, was a French general who reached the distinction of Marshal of France, and was later Chief of State of Vichy France, from 1940 to 1944.
